Taghi Sahraeian works in analytical chemistry, developing methods to detect and remove trace pollutants (such as heavy metals and dyes) from water samples, using techniques like mass spectrometry, chromatography, and microextraction combined with instruments such as ICP-OES. This research is relevant to environmental monitoring and water treatment applications.
Publication output has been modest and fairly steady over the last decade, averaging about one to two papers per year without a clear upward or downward trend.
